    The Bose Ultra Open Earbuds are clearly an innovative new design from Bose. I can see this design's appeal for many people, but it's not for me. The earbuds come in a nice, compact case that boasts nearly 20hrs of charge time. The earbuds themselves will last about 4 hours with immersive audio on and about 6 hours with it off. I'm impressed with how the earbuds are placed in the charging case. Since these earbuds are flexible and longer shaped when stretched out, I was concerned I'd have to fiddle with putting them back in the case, but they slip in effortlessly and are held in place by strong magnets. There is also a USB-A to USB-C cable included in the box. I must say that the immersive audio versus regular stereo audio is pretty special. The immersive audio has a more concert/stadium like sound to it, despite being an open ear design. I would say that the sound quality is the best of any earbuds I have tried. Downloading and connecting the earbuds via the Bose app was effortless and worked first time. Bose achieved a great quality sound while still being truly open. In other words, while the music quality is exceptional, I could also hear everything going on around me as if the earbuds weren't even there. They truly are open air. However, these aren't for me. Frankly, it took me about 10 minutes to figure out how to put them in my ear. They do feel comfortable and once they are on you don't feel them hardly at all, but every time I try to put them on I end up having to fiddle around until I get it right. I also don't like the fact that others around me can hear the audio if in a quiet space. If there's even just a little bit of background noise I'm sure it won't be an issue, but in a very quiet area others will hear it if they are nearby.
